1. A Brief History
GOG was founded in 2008 by CD Projekt, a Polish company known for its success in delivering high-quality games. The platform initially focused on providing DRM-free versions of classic games that were no longer available or compatible with modern operating systems. This nostalgic appeal attracted a niche audience, and GOG quickly gained popularity.

2.1 DRM-Free Games
One of the key features that sets GOG apart from other gaming platforms is its commitment to offering DRM-free games. DRM, or Digital Rights Management, is a technology used by many game publishers to combat piracy by restricting unauthorized copying and sharing of their games. However, DRM can also limit the user's ability to freely use and enjoy the game. GOG's DRM-free policy ensures that players have full control over the games they purchase and can install and play them on multiple devices without any restrictions.

3.1 GOG Galaxy
GOG Galaxy is a dedicated gaming client developed by GOG. It serves as a hub for all your gaming needs, allowing you to download, install, and manage your games efficiently. With GOG Galaxy, users can access updates, multiplayer features, and participate in forums or discussions related to their favorite games. The client also keeps your games up to date automatically, ensuring a smooth and hassle-free gaming experience.
